lesson1 文字游戏

lesson1 文字游戏

课堂笔记

在这里插入图片描述

input()		#输入的是字符串
float()		#将其转换为小数
\n			#转义字符

知识点

1.选择语句
#选择语句
if ...: #语句

if ...:
else:   #语句

if ...:
elif ...:
else:   #语句
2.选择语句的嵌套
#选择语句的嵌套
if ...:
    if ...:
    else:
else:
    if ...:
    else:

课下作业(文字游戏)

#Z世界
print("各位探险家们好!\n欢迎来到Z世界!o(∩_∩)o")
print("在这个世界中一切都靠实力和运气\n接下来.......")
print("欢迎您来Z世界中心!\(^o^)/ ")
a = input("前方是条岔路口,向左为'我的小屋',向右为'迷雾森林'\n请您选择前进方向(r/l)")
if a == 'r':
     print("恭喜您进入'迷雾森林',小心您的周围会有野兽出没o(∩_∩)o")
     print("嗯?迷雾好像变淡了\n前面又出现了两条路\n")
     a1 = input("左边:相信我,右边那条路很危险 =^.^=	\n右边:相信我,左边那条路没有宝藏`(*^﹏^*)′ \n请您选择一条路(r/l)")
     if a1 =="l":
          print("哇,迷雾彻底没了\n前面好像有什么\n会是宝藏吗\n快去看看!")
          a2 = input("路上有好多陷阱,小心点别中计了\n这个时候一只小兔子从你面前经过,踩入一堆树叶中,咻~,小兔子掉入了一个深渊中\
\n请按'W'小心前进")
          if a2 == 'W':
               print("!!!快看,前面")
               print("◢\▁▁●●●▁▁/◣ \
         \n ◤    ●●●●   ◥ \
        \n▕        ●● | \
      \n ──         ── \
     \n ── ●     ●    ── \
      \n ──    ﹀       ── \
        \n  ◣         ◢ \
      \n☆恭贺☆ ∞┼∞ ☆新春☆ \
          \n███ ∞┼∞ ███ \
           \n◥█◤ ∞┼∞ ◥█◤ \
            \n   ═══╧═══ \
             \n  ███▊███ ")
               print("恭喜探险家进入神奇之门,进入X世界\nX世界加载中......")
     elif a1 == 'r':
          print("等一下,迷雾好像越来越多了\n这个迷雾好像有点不对,我们快跑!!!")
          print("啊......后面有妖兽追过来了!")
          print("           ◢◤◢◤\
\n     ◢████◤\
\n   ⊙███████◤\
\n ●████████◤\
\n  ▼  ~◥███◤\
\n   ▲▃▃◢███ ●  ●  ●  ●  ●  ●  ●  ●       ◢◤\
\n      ███/█ /█ /█ /█ /█ /█ /█ /█  ◢◤\
\n      █████████████████████████████████◤")
          print("它跑的太快了,我们逃不掉的,还不如和它拼了!")
          a3 = input("请输入你的战斗值:")
          a4 = int(a3)
          if a4 <=100000:
               print("啊~你的心脏被妖兽吃掉了\n妖兽说:“小屁孩,你还是练练再来吧,不然还不够我塞牙缝的”")
          else:
               print("恭喜你 ★~★ ,战胜了妖兽\n战斗力排行Z世界第一\n成功晋升X世界\n进入X世界\nX世界加载中......")
elif a =='l':
     print("欢迎您进入温馨小家,快去看看我的小屋有什么吧q'(^_^)'p")
     print("小院内有两颗果树")
     print("     ◢◣。       ◢◣。\
\n    ◢★◣。     ◢★◣。\
\n   ◢■■◣。   ◢■■◣。\
\n  ◢■■■◣。 ◢■■■◣。\
\n  ︸︸||︸︸ !!︸︸||︸︸")
     print("快看看家里还有什么!")
     print("哇~恭喜玩家找到了紫级火焰‘心中之火’")
     print("            (\
\n           )))\
\n          (((((\
\n          ))))))    )\
\n          (((((((  (((\
\n     )   )))))))))))))\
\n    (   (((((((((((((    (\
\n   )))  ))))))()))))))   ))\
\n   (((((((((((())((((((((((\
\n  ))))))))))(((())))))))))\
\n    (((((((((())((((((((((\
\n  //   )))))))))())))))))    //\
\n  /==我心中的一把火==/\
\n~~~~~~~~~~是不会熄灭的~~~~~~~~~\
\n             WWWWW")
     b = input("房间内还有两样物品,但是指示牌上显示只能选择一样打开\n或者放弃,直接离开小屋\n输入'a'则躺在床上\n输入'd'则打开储存箱\n按任意键则退出小屋")
     if b == 'a':
          print("你耳边传来了 滴滴滴... 的声音\n原来,这是游戏的出口.......")
          print("玩家退出游戏")
     elif b == 'd':
          print("这是什么!你瞪大眼睛O_o \n发现出现一个:")
          print(".∵ ∴★.∴∵∵ ╭ ╯╭ ╯╭ ╯╭ ╯∴\
\n ☆.∵∴∵.∵∵∵∴▍▍ ▍▍ ▍▍ ▍▍☆ ★∵∴\
\n▍█.∴∵∴∵∵∴▅███████████☆ ★∵∴\
\n◥█▅▅▅▅█▅█▅█▅█▅█▅█▅█▅█▅█▅█▅▅▅▅█◤\
\n. ◥██████████████████████◤\
\n...◥█████████████████▅◤	")
          print("Game Over!")
          print("哦~您被炮弹偷袭\n游戏结束了")
     else:
          print("游戏出现bug,检测到您是未成年,强制下线\n下次游戏登录时间为周五、周六的晚上8:00-9:00\下次再见(^_^)∠※ 送妳一束花")
else:
     print("输入错误,系统bug.....滴滴滴,Z世界引爆倒计时5,4,3,2,1,0")
     print("╭*   〓\n     ◢█◣\n     ███\n     ◥█◤\n                     小心炸弹!!!!")
     print("世界毁灭,游戏结束!o_o ....")

  • 1
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值